Ways to Check Your BISP Status
1. Online Verification (8171 Portal)
You can check your status using the official web portal:
- Visit the official BISP 8171 website
- Enter your CNIC number (without dashes)
- Fill in the captcha code
- Click submit to view your eligibility and payment details
2. SMS Verification (Without Internet)
If you don’t have internet access, use this method:
- Open your mobile SMS app
- Type your 13-digit CNIC number
- Send it to 8171
- Wait for the official confirmation message
⚠️ Important: Only trust messages from 8171. Any other number asking for money or personal data is a scam.

Who Can Qualify?
To receive payments, your household must meet these conditions:
- Must fall within the poverty score limit (PMT system)
- The beneficiary must be a woman aged 18 or above
- CNIC must be valid and updated
- Not employed in a government job
- Not a high-income taxpayer
The system uses data-driven evaluation, not manual selection—so manipulation is not possible.

Common Issues and Real Fixes
Let’s be real—most people face problems because of negligence. Here’s how to fix them:
1. Fingerprint Not Matching
Problem: Biometric verification fails
Solution: Visit National Database and Registration Authority to update fingerprints
2. CNIC Expired
Problem: Payment blocked
Solution: Renew your CNIC immediately—no valid CNIC, no payment
3. SIM Not Registered
Problem: No SMS response
Solution: Get your SIM registered under your CNIC
4. Eligible But No Payment
Problem: System delay or record issue
Solution: Visit the nearest BISP office with proof
